During 2026, the SAR to ARS ex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on July 29, valuing the pair at 399.5071.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on April 13, dropping to 360.9826.
This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 38.5245 ARS.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 386.4473 to the December average rate of 396.7320, the exchange rate registered a net change of 2.66% (reflecting a strengthening trend).
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2026 high of 399.5071 was up 0.58% compared to the 2025 peak of 397.1869,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)
SeasonalThe average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 377.3214, compared to 396.3787 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 19.0573 points.
Volatility Range Comparison
VolatilityThe most volatile month in 2026 was February, with a trading range of 22.5382 ARS (High: 387.5228 / Low: 364.9846). On the other end, August was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.7794 ARS (High: 397.1399 / Low: 396.3604).
Growth Streaks & Declines
TrendsBetween April and August,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 4 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between January and February, when the average rate fell by 11.0756 points.
Same-Month Historical Baseline
YoY BaselineComparing the current year's strongest month average (July 2026: 396.0255) against the same month in 2025 (average: 334.2412), the exchange rate shifted by +61.7843 (+18.48%).
